To determine the inequality that represents the verbal expression "all real numbers less than 69," we need to think about what it means for a number to be "less than" 69.
When a number is less than another number, it means it is smaller than that number. So, in this case, we want all real numbers that are smaller than 69.
The inequality symbol used for numbers "less than" is '<'. Therefore, the inequality that represents the verbal expression "all real numbers less than 69" is:
x < 69
So, the correct answer is x < 69.
